#447362 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#447362 is composed of 26.7% red, 45.1% green and 38.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.9% cyan, 0% magenta, 14.8% yellow and 54.9% black. It has a hue angle of 158.3 degrees, a saturation of 25.7% and a lightness of 35.9%. #447362 color hex could be obtained by blending #88e6c4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#447362

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020403 is the darkest color, while #f7faf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#447362

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#595e5c is the less saturated color, while #05b274 is the most saturated one.
